Old Formule 1 renamed and slightly changed. Breakfast served opposite in another hotel (good by quite pricey at 10 Euros per person. Room comfortable but hot and as it’s very close to the motorway, it was noisy with the window open. But then it was only £30 for the night.

Rooms do NOT have one double & one single bed, suitable for two adults, but a double bed with a bunk over it, restricted to children under six years of age. My 43-year-old daughter was not amused.
No en-suite bathroom (WC & handbasin only) & three of the communal showers were out of order &/or dirty.
On the plus side the room was fairly comfortable & the linen clean.
I won’t be using the Mister Bed chain again.
My stay was fine - the room was spacious enough, comfortable, quiet and very good value. The negatives were - the en suite had a hand basin and toilet but no shower and the hall showers were not very clean. Also the reception is at the adjacent Comfort hotel, which was not made clear on the web site, so for a while I thought I would be sleeping in the car as the reception at Mister Bed was unattended. I had selected this hotel specifically because the web site said the reception was open until 9.30pm, so finding the reception closed at 9.00pm was unnerving, to say the least. Yes, typed pages were displayed at the reception referring to the Kriad but (a) they were in French only and (b) the adjacent hotel is now labelled as a Comfort Hotel and is not obviously part of the Kyriad chain.

Mister bed provides basic facilities for a fairly comfortable overnight stay when travelling between England and the south of France. The prices are reasonable for a hotel with basic facilities. We found that the cleanliness of the shower areas to be much improved from other stays. The breakfast is adequate for the price paid. Although it could be improved with access to cold milk for cereal. The evening staff is welcoming and helpful.
